Chest Exam

Expose the chest properly to the waist including the axilla.

Exam the anterior and posterior chest.

Inspection, Palpation, Percussion, Auscultation

Always compare the right and left sides.

Ant. Chest Palpation Tactile Vocal

Fremitus Use ulnar side of the hand. Ask the patient to say 99 in Eng.

Or 44 in Arab. Move in zigzag and compare

both sides. Comment as: equal, decrease,

or increase TVF. Sites Supra clavicle Infra clavicle Supra mammary Infra mammary Upper axillary Lower axillary

Ant. Chest Auscultation Comment on:

Breath sounds, equal, decrease, or absent

Quality of breath sounds, vesicular vs. bronchial

Added sounds, wheezing, crackles

Vocal resonance, equal, decrease, or increase

Ask the patient to say 99 in Eng. Or 44 in Arab

Post. Chest Ask the patient to sit at the edge of the bed and you face his/her back. Ask the patient to make cross his/her arms on front chest to rotate the scapula anteriorly.
